Apple Cheddar Shortcake

Time to Prepare this Recipe 60 minutes Prep: 20 minutes Cook: 40 minutes

Ingredients

Shortcake
2 1/2 cups biscuits baking mix
4 ounces cheddar cheese sharp, shredded
2/3 cup milk
1/3 cup butter melted
apple topping
3/4 cup brown sugar packed
3 tablespoons cornstarch
1/2 teaspoon cinnamon, ground
1/4 teaspoon salt
1 cup water
4 cups apples peeled, cored, sliced
Topping
1 x heavy whipping cream whipped

Directions

Heat the oven to 425 degrees F.

Combine the biscuit mix and the cheddar cheese then stir in the milk and butter.

Spread the dough into two greased 8-inch layer pans and bake in the preheated oven for 20 minutes.

Combine the brown sugar, cornstarch, cinnamon and salt in a large saucepan.

Stir in the water and cook until clear and thickened.

Add the apples, cover and simmer until the apples are tender.

Spoon half of the apple mixture over one layer.

Top with the second layer and remaining apples.

Serve warm with whipped cream for a topping.

Bisquick Dumplings

Here is the exact recipe from the box, just so you know... it's not always printed on the box. Dumplings: Mix 2 cups Bisquick and 2/3 cup milk until soft dough forms. Drop dough by spoonfuls onto stew (do not drop directly into liquid). Cook uncovered over low heat 10 minutes. Cover and cook 10 minutes longer. Depending on where you live, you may need to add more liquid. The secret is... DO NOT OVER MIX! and let them set for a few minutes, so they rise.
